# Running emacs GUI mode $ emacs Terminal mode $ emacs -nw # Basic usage Indent Select text then press TAB Cut C-w Copy M-w Paste ("yank") C-y Begin selection C-SPACE Search/Find C-s Replace M-% (M-SHIFT-5) Save C-x C-s Save as C-x C-w Load/Open C-x C-f Undo C-x u Highlight all text C-x h Directory listing C-x d Cancel a command C-g Font size bigger C-x C-+ Font size smaller C-x C-- # Buffers Split screen vertically C-x 2 Split screen vertically with 5 row height C-u 5 C-x 2 Split screen horizontally C-x 3 Split screen horizontally with 24 column width C-u 24 C-x 3 Revert to single screen C-x 1 Hide the current screen C-x 0 Move to the next screen C-x o Kill the current buffer C-x k Select a buffer C-x b Run command in the scratch buffer C-x C-e # Navigation ( backward / forward ) Character-wise C-b , C-f Word-wise M-b , M-f Line-wise C-p , C-n Sentence-wise M-a , M-e Paragraph-wise M-{ , M-} Function-wise C-M-a , C-M-e Line beginning / end C-a , C-e # Other stuff Open a shell M-x eshell Goto a line number M-x goto-line Word wrap M-x toggle-word-wrap Spell checking M-x flyspell-mode Line numbers M-x linum-mode Toggle line wrap M-x visual-line-mode Compile some code M-x compile List packages M-x package-list-packages # Line numbers To add line numbers and enable moving to a line with C-l: (global-set-key "\C-l" 'goto-line) (add-hook 'find-file-hook (lambda () (linum-mode 1)))
